The Boeing Company is looking for an Associate Test and Inspection Embedded Software Engineer to support our Non-Destructive Inspection (NDI) and avionics Automated Test Equipment (ATE) Software Engineering teams located in Hazelwood, Missouri. This software role supports our commercial and military platforms.

The specific role includes developing, integrating, bug resolution, and testing C++/C# software for controlling NDI equipment and/or ATE electrical equipment, updating User Interfaces (UI’s), and development of functional and unit tests for the software. The NDI equipment controlled by software includes robotics, LIDAR, ultrasound, and electrical test equipment. The ATE equipment controlled by software includes but not limited to digital, analog, Radio Frequency (RF) - Wifi and Cellular, communication busses, power, and display test equipment. The ATE role includes supporting updates to the test executive/sequence software. The candidates will also be responsible for maintenance and setup of our DevSecOps Continuous Integration/Continuous Deployment (CI/CD) pipelines and Windows runners in GitLab.

The Research Scientific Director, Head of Small molecule Automation, is based in Cambridge, MA, within the R&D — Research division, specifically supporting Takeda’s Digital Discovery & Development Engine. This full-time Director-level role is instrumental in building and leading the automation of small molecule synthesis for Takeda’s “Lab of the Future” initiative to implement highly efficient, AI-integrated DMTA (Design–Make–Test–Analyze) cycles toward rapid and reliable small molecule discovery.

The Head of Small Molecule Automation leads the strategy, design, and execution of small molecule synthesis using fully automated, robotic platforms to accelerate decision-making across Takeda’s discovery portfolio by quickly and reliably generating compound sets for testing. The role collaborates closely with medicinal chemistry, in-vitro pharmacology, DMPK, data science/AI/computational chemistry, and automation engineering to ensure seamless integration of compound synthesis with AI-driven design, and includes integrating retrosynthetic planning, route design, and advanced chemical reaction miniaturization capabilities.

Accountabilities:

  • Define and execute the automation strategy for small-molecule synthesis, aligning platform capabilities with organizational discovery and development goals and the Lab of the Future roadmap.

    • Prioritize and sequence automation investments in equipment, software, and talent based on scientific impact, throughput gains, and cost-to-value ratios.
    • Promote the adoption of digital-first and automated approaches across the research community as a change champion.
  • Establish a closed-loop DMTA vision by integrating robotics, digital data capture, and AI/ML to boost synthesis throughput, reduce cycle times, and enhance decision quality.

    • Design end-to-end automated workflows for reaction scouting, parallel synthesis, scale-out, and purification (e.g., flash/Prep-HPLC) to ensure reproducibility and traceability.
    • Standardize method libraries and digital SOPs, covering reaction templates, purification methods, and analytical routines, to enable rapid and consistent deployment across programs.
    • Continuously evaluate and integrate new technologies such as liquid-handling robotics, continuous flow, microreactors, smart reactors, and generative chemistry tools.
    • Accelerate DMTA cycles through high-throughput experimentation (HTE), parallel synthesis arrays, flow chemistry, and automated purification integrated with ELN/LIMS and scheduling/orchestration systems for efficient, low-touch labs.
    • Establish and refine a vision for fully integrated workflows that encompass compound design, purification, QC data capture, analysis, and sample preparation for testing.
    • Define, track, and report KPIs such as workflow efficiency, data accessibility, and cycle time improvements.
    • Encourage method innovation, including novel reaction classes on automation, greener conditions, and continuous processing.
